Sec. 192.11  Description of the AES.

    Source: T.D. 99-57, 64 FR 40987, July 28, 1999, unless otherwise 
noted.


    AES is a voluntary program that allows all exporters required to 
report commodity export information (see, 15 CFR 30.16) to submit such 
information electronically, rather than on paper, and sea carriers to 
report required outbound vessel information electronically (see, 
Secs. 4.63, 4.75, and 4.76 of this chapter). Eligibility and application 
procedures are found at subpart E of part 30 of the Census Regulations 
(15 CFR part 30, subpart E), denominated

[[Page 636]]

Electronic Filing Requirements--Exporters. These Census Regulations (15 
CFR part 30, subpart E) provide that exporters may choose to submit 
export information through AES by any one of three electronic filing 
options available. Only Option 4, the complete post-departure submission 
of export information, requires prior approval by participating agencies 
before it can be used by AES participants.
